Details
A vulnerability classified as problematic was found in D-Link DSL-6740U (version unknown). Affected by this vulnerability is an unknown function of the component Remote Management. The manipulation with an unknown input leads to a cross-site request forgery vulnerability. The CWE definition for the vulnerability is CWE-352. The web application does not, or can not, sufficiently verify whether a well-formed, valid, consistent request was intentionally provided by the user who submitted the request. As an impact it is known to affect integrity. The summary by CVE is:
Multiple cross-site request forgery (CSRF) vulnerabilities in the D-Link DSL-6740U gateway (Rev. H1) allow remote attackers to hijack the authentication of administrators for requests that change administrator credentials or enable remote management services to (1) Custom Services in Port Forwarding, (2) Port Triggering Entries, (3) URL Filters in Parental Control, (4) Print Server settings, (5) QoS Queue Setup, or (6) QoS Classification Entries.
The bug was discovered 12/10/2013. The weakness was published 11/22/2019. This vulnerability is known as CVE-2013-6811 since 11/19/2013. The attack can be launched remotely. The exploitation doesn't need any form of authentication. Neither technical details nor an exploit are publicly available.
